1. Understanding Steroid Cycles
A steroid cycle typically involves a planned period during which an individual takes steroids to achieve specific fitness or bodybuilding goals. The cycle is usually followed by a resting phase known as post-cycle therapy (PCT) to help restore the body’s natural hormone levels. In general, steroid cycles can last anywhere from 4 to 16 weeks, depending on various factors.
2. Factors Influencing Cycle Duration
Several factors can influence how long a steroid cycle should last:
- Type of Steroid: Different steroids have varying half-lives and effects, necessitating different cycle lengths. For example, testosterone cycles can last from 8 to 12 weeks, while other steroids may require shorter or longer durations.
- Individual Goals: Your personal goals—whether it’s bulking up, cutting, or enhancing performance—will play a significant role in determining the duration of your cycle.
- Experience Level: Novice users might opt for shorter cycles (4-8 weeks) to gauge their body’s response, while experienced bodybuilders may undertake longer cycles (12-16 weeks).
- Health Considerations: Prior health conditions and overall health status should always be considered when determining cycle length in consultation with a medical professional.

4. Importance of Post-Cycle Therapy
Regardless of the cycle length, undergoing proper post-cycle therapy (PCT) is crucial. This phase typically lasts 4 to 6 weeks and helps the body restore its hormonal balance after steroid use. Not engaging in PCT can result in hormonal imbalances, affecting physical performance and overall health.
